-- This function parses the GHC options that are providing in the
-- stack.yaml file. In order to handle RTS arguments correctly, we need
-- to provide the RTS arguments as a single argument.
processGhcOptions :: [Text] -> [String]
processGhcOptions args =
let (preRtsArgs, mid) = break ("+RTS" ==) args
(rtsArgs, end) = break ("-RTS" ==) mid
fullRtsArgs =
case rtsArgs of
[] ->
-- This means that we didn't have any RTS args - no `+RTS` - and
-- therefore no need for a `-RTS`.
[]
_ ->
-- In this case, we have some RTS args. `break` puts the `"-RTS"`
-- string in the `snd` list, so we want to append it on the end of
-- `rtsArgs` here.
--
-- We're not checking that `-RTS` is the first element of `end`.
-- This is because the GHC RTS allows you to omit a trailing -RTS
-- if that's the last of the arguments. This permits a GHC options
-- in stack.yaml that matches what you might pass directly to GHC.
[T.unwords $ rtsArgs ++ ["-RTS"]]
-- We drop the first element from `end`, because it is always either
-- `"-RTS"` (and we don't want that as a separate argument) or the list
-- is empty (and `drop _ [] = []`).
postRtsArgs = drop 1 end
newArgs = concat [preRtsArgs, fullRtsArgs, postRtsArgs]
in concatMap (\x -> [compilerOptionsCabalFlag wc, T.unpack x]) newArgs
